Remote Team Work-Life Balance: A Practical Guide to Harmony and Productivity

Unlocking Remote Work-Life Harmony: A Comprehensive Guide for Virtual Teams

The widespread adoption of remote work has fundamentally reshaped the modern workplace, offering unparalleled flexibility and access to a global talent pool. This transformative shift, however, presents unique challenges, particularly in maintaining a healthy work-life equilibrium within virtual teams. Successfully navigating this new reality necessitates a proactive and multi-faceted approach that prioritizes both individual well-being and team productivity. This article explores practical strategies to achieve this crucial harmony, transforming challenges into opportunities for growth and fulfillment.

Establishing Clear Boundaries: The Cornerstone of Balance

The inherent fluidity of remote work can easily blur the lines between professional and personal life. To prevent burnout and cultivate a sustainable work rhythm, establishing clear boundaries is paramount. This involves designating specific work hours, creating a dedicated workspace free from distractions, and strictly adhering to a defined "log-off" time. This conscious separation safeguards personal time, essential for rejuvenation and preventing work from encroaching upon personal life. Visualize it as creating a virtual office with precise opening and closing times, fostering a healthy separation between work and personal life.

Structure and Routine: Anchoring Your Remote Workday

A structured daily routine provides much-needed normalcy and predictability within the remote work environment. Integrating regular breaks, scheduled exercise, and dedicated time for personal pursuits into your daily schedule is not merely beneficial; it's crucial for boosting productivity and achieving a balanced lifestyle. This predictability reduces constant work pressure, fostering a sense of control and mitigating feelings of overwhelm. This could include a consistent morning routine, dedicated work blocks, and strategically placed breaks throughout the day, creating a rhythm that supports both productivity and well-being.

Harnessing Technology for Seamless Collaboration

Efficient and balanced teamwork relies heavily on leveraging the power of advanced virtual collaboration tools. Project management software, video conferencing platforms, and instant messaging applications streamline communication and collaboration, fostering a more efficient and productive workflow. These tools also facilitate asynchronous work, reducing the pressure of constant real-time availability and cultivating a more flexible and balanced work environment. Careful selection and effective utilization of these tools are key to maximizing their benefits and minimizing potential drawbacks.

The Power of Regular Breaks: Preventing Burnout and Maintaining Focus

Regular breaks are not merely beneficial; they are essential for maintaining focus and preventing burnout. Employing techniques like the Pomodoro Technique, which involves focused work periods interspersed with short breaks, can significantly enhance concentration and prevent mental fatigue. These breaks provide opportunities for mental rejuvenation, promoting sustained productivity throughout the workday. Experiment with various techniques to discover what best suits your individual needs and preferences, optimizing both focus and rest periods.

Communication: The Foundation of a Thriving Remote Team

Open and transparent communication forms the bedrock of a successful remote team. Regular check-ins, virtual team meetings, and readily accessible platforms for sharing concerns and challenges are vital for maintaining a strong sense of team cohesion. A supportive and communicative environment ensures that everyone feels heard, understood, and connected, contributing to a healthier and more balanced work experience for all. Consider utilizing a diverse range of communication methods to accommodate different needs and preferences, facilitating effective and inclusive communication.

Clear Goals and Expectations: Reducing Stress and Optimizing Productivity

Clearly defined goals and expectations are fundamental for efficient task management and stress reduction. Setting clear objectives, deadlines, and milestones minimizes ambiguity and fosters a sense of accomplishment. This clarity empowers team members to effectively prioritize tasks and manage their time, leading to improved work-life balance and reduced feelings of being overwhelmed. Ensure that goals are SMART (Specific, Measurable, Achievable, Relevant, and Time-bound) to maximize their effectiveness and impact.

Prioritizing Self-Care: An Essential Component of Well-being

Prioritizing self-care is not a luxury; it is a necessity for long-term health and productivity. Encourage team members to engage in activities that promote physical and mental well-being, such as exercise, mindfulness practices, and hobbies. These activities serve as vital counterpoints to work demands, promoting overall well-being and preventing burnout. Cultivate a workplace culture that values and actively supports self-care initiatives, recognizing its crucial role in individual and team success.

Embracing Flexibility: Tailoring Your Work Environment for Optimal Performance

Embracing the inherent flexibility of remote work empowers individuals to tailor their schedules and work environments to their personal needs. This autonomy fosters a sense of ownership and control, contributing to a more balanced and fulfilling work experience. Encourage employees to experiment and discover what works best for them, recognizing that individual needs and preferences vary significantly.

Leadership's Crucial Role: Modeling Healthy Work-Life Practices

Leadership plays a pivotal role in modeling healthy work-life balance. Leaders should actively demonstrate balanced behaviors and practices, inspiring their teams to prioritize their well-being. This leadership by example creates a culture where work-life balance is valued and supported at all levels of the organization. Lead by example, actively promoting and supporting work-life balance within the team.

Strategic Time Zone Management in Global Teams

Time zone differences, often inherent in global remote teams, can be strategically leveraged. Assigning tasks and scheduling meetings strategically across time zones allows for asynchronous collaboration and provides each team member with dedicated personal time. This ensures that no one is constantly "on-call" and promotes a healthier distribution of work across time zones. Careful planning and consideration are key to maximizing the benefits of working across different time zones.

Realistic Expectations: Avoiding Overwhelm and Promoting Sustainability

Setting realistic expectations for remote work is paramount. Understanding individual circumstances, availability, and personal responsibilities prevents unrealistic workloads and minimizes stress. Realistic expectations promote a more sustainable and achievable work-life balance for each team member. Regular check-ins to assess workload and adjust expectations accordingly are crucial for maintaining a healthy balance.

Combating Isolation: Fostering Connection and Community

The potential for isolation in remote work necessitates proactive measures to foster social interaction. Organizing virtual team-building activities, informal online chats, or establishing dedicated social channels helps cultivate camaraderie and a stronger sense of team connection. Building a strong sense of community is crucial for the well-being and morale of remote teams.

Continuous Assessment and Adaptation: A Dynamic Approach to Work-Life Balance

Regular assessment and adaptation are essential for maintaining a healthy work-life balance. Strategies should be regularly evaluated, and adjustments made as needed to ensure they remain effective and aligned with individual and team needs. This flexibility acknowledges the dynamic nature of work-life balance and ensures its ongoing effectiveness. Regular reviews and feedback sessions are indispensable for continuous improvement and refinement.

Celebrating Success: Reinforcing Positive Contributions and Boosting Morale

Celebrating achievements, both individual and team-based, is crucial for motivation and maintaining morale. A system for recognizing accomplishments reinforces positive contributions and fosters a sense of shared success, contributing to a more positive and balanced work environment. Acknowledge and reward achievements to boost team morale and reinforce positive behaviors.

Feedback and Refinement: Ensuring Continuous Improvement and Optimization

Actively seeking feedback on work-life balance strategies ensures continuous improvement and adaptation. Regularly soliciting input from team members allows for the identification of areas needing adjustment and the implementation of solutions that address individual needs and enhance overall team well-being. Regular feedback loops are vital for ensuring the ongoing effectiveness of work-life balance initiatives.

Conclusion: A Holistic Approach to Remote Work Success

Cultivating a thriving remote team requires a deliberate and holistic approach to work-life balance. By implementing these strategies, organizations can create a supportive and productive environment that fosters both individual well-being and collective success in the ever-evolving landscape of remote work. The journey towards achieving this balance is ongoing, demanding continuous evaluation and adaptation to ensure sustained success and happiness for everyone involved. Remember that work-life balance is a continuous journey, requiring ongoing effort and refinement.
